About Leonora Wilkinson

Leonora Wilkinson is a scholar working on Neurology, Cognitive Neuroscience, Neurology, Cellular and Molecular Neuroscience and Developmental and Educational Psychology, having authored 36 papers that have together received 1.6k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Neurological disorders and treatments (22 papers), Parkinson's Disease Mechanisms and Treatments (13 papers), Transcranial Magnetic Stimulation Studies (11 papers), Genetic Neurodegenerative Diseases (8 papers), Motor Control and Adaptation (7 papers), Neural and Behavioral Psychology Studies (6 papers), EEG and Brain-Computer Interfaces (4 papers) and Memory Processes and Influences (3 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Neurology (719 citations), Cognitive Neuroscience (797 citations), Neurology (285 citations), Cellular and Molecular Neuroscience (317 citations) and Developmental and Educational Psychology (196 citations). Leonora Wilkinson has collaborated with scholars based in United Kingdom, United States and Austria. Frequent co-authors include Marjan Jahanshahi, David R. Shanks, Ignacio Obeso, José Á. Obeso, María Rodríguez‐Oroz, David A. Lagnado, Shelley Channon, Anna K. Holl, Zunera Khan and Annamaria Painold. Their work appears in journals such as Neuropsychologia, Movement Disorders, Cortex, Experimental Brain Research and Journal of Experimental Psychology Learning Memory and Cognition.
